There are two primary types of proxy services to consider: residential proxies and datacenter proxies.
- Residential Proxies: These proxies are typically tied to a real home network and are associated with real IP addresses. They are harder for Facebook to detect and block because they appear as legitimate residential users, making them an excellent choice for collecting Facebook ads. Residential proxies are generally more expensive than datacenter proxies but offer a higher level of anonymity and security.
- Datacenter Proxies: These proxies come from data centers and are typically cheaper than residential proxies. However, Facebook can more easily detect these proxies because they originate from well-known IP addresses. While suitable for smaller-scale or non-sensitive tasks, datacenter proxies might not be the best choice for large-scale Facebook ad scraping.
The ability to rotate proxies is essential when collecting Facebook ad materials. A proxy rotation feature helps to avoid triggering Facebook's anti-bot detection systems, which might flag or block an IP if too many requests are made from it in a short period. Proxy rotation allows for continuous ad scraping without raising suspicion, ensuring a smooth collection process. When choosing a proxy service, ensure that they offer reliable rotation features, either automatically or on-demand.
Ad material collection often involves large amounts of data being downloaded from Facebook. For this reason, speed and performance are critical factors to consider when selecting a proxy service. Slow proxies can hinder the data collection process, leading to delays and incomplete datasets. Look for proxy providers that offer fast and stable connections with minimal latency, as this will ensure efficient data collection and a seamless user experience.
Another important aspect is the geographic location of the proxy servers. Depending on your target audience or the type of Facebook ads you are gathering, you may need proxies located in specific countries or regions. A high-quality proxy service should allow you to choose from a wide range of locations, ensuring access to Facebook ads across different markets and helping you gather a diverse set of ad materials for analysis.
Security is paramount when scraping Facebook ads to ensure that your activities remain anonymous and are not traced back to you. Opt for a proxy service that provides secure connections (such as HTTPS support) and ensures that your data is not logged or shared with third parties. A proxy service that guarantees privacy and security will help protect both your business and the integrity of the data being collected.
